On Tue, 2007-05-15 at 11:01 -0700, Schlaegel wrote:
I am switching to exchange from Thunderbird. I use a quite extensive
set of filters and want to apply them to all of my existing email. I
can not find any global "apply" feature. In Thuderbird this is in the
same dialog that allows one to manage the filters. I see that I can
hit CTRL+Y or choose "Message"->"Apply Filters", but this only works
on the selected email, not on entire folders.

Is there a feature I just haven't discovered?

1) Create a Search Folder that matches everything:
        Edit->Search Folders
        Add
        Call it Everything (for example)
        Match All as search criterion
        Decide whether you want all local and/or remote folders, or just some
        Hit OK

2) Apply filters:
        Go to the Everything folder
        Select all messages (Ctrl-A)
        Apply filters (Ctrl-Y)

This should work, but I haven't done it so caveat emptor.
